What kind of noun is flicker?

Updated: 9/22/2023
User Avatar

Wiki User

11y ago

Best Answer

The noun 'flicker' is a singular, common, concrete noun; a word for an unsteady movement of a flame or light that causes rapid variations in brightness; a brief stirring; an American woodpecker that often feeds on ants on the ground; a word for a thing.

Is flickering an adjective?

Flickering is the present participle of the verb flicker. It can be used as a verb to create the progressive tenses, as a gerund (verbal noun), and as an adjective.Verb: The lights were flickering all night.Gerund: Flickering is a noun in this sentence.Adjective: The flickering lights signaled a power outage.
